Once upon a time, there was a former Spokane Portland & Seattle heavyweight observation car in the parking lot at the former Southern Pacific station in Los Altos, CA. Although the branch serving Los Altos was lifted in 1964, the station is a local landmark and remains today, see attached.

Although a former Western Pacific caboose remains as part of the depot complex and is barely visible at the left of the photo, the SP&S observation car, which was parked on the right in this view, was removed decades ago. Anybody know where it went?

Is this the car you are referring to? It is lettered Southern Pacific, and this article says that is what it is (and that it is now located in Woodside). Wouldn't be the first time a preserved car is disguised and misidentified though. http://robinchapmannews.blogspot.com/20 ... s-its.html

At the time of your photo it was painted SP, for the obvious reason that no one in that area, except railfans, was familiar with SP&S. I seem to recall that it was relettered SP&S before it left. The Ferroequinologist identified it as the 557.
